What is InfiniBand?

InfiniBand (IB) is an efficient I/O technology that provides high-speed data transfers and ultra-low latencies for computing and storage over a highly reliable and scalable single fabric.

InfiniBand is a high-bandwidth, low-latency network interconnect solution that has grown tremendous market share in the High Performance Computing (HPC) cluster community. InfiniBand is a popular and widely used I/O fabric among customers within the Top500 supercomputers: major Universities and Labs; Life Sciences; Biomedical; Oil and Gas (Seismic, Reservoir, Modeling Applications); Computer Aided Design and Engineering; Enterprise Oracle; and Financial Applications.

How Does it Help an End-user?

InfiniBand was designed to meet the evolving needs of the high performance computing market. Computational science depends on InfiniBand to deliver:

  • High Bandwidth. Supports host connectivity of 10Gbps with Single Data Rate (SDR), 20Gbps with Double Data Rate (DDR), and 40Gbps with Quad Data Rate (QDR).
  • Low Latency. Accelerates the performance of HPC and enterprise computing applications by providing ultra-low latencies.
  • Superior Cluster Scaling. Point-to-point latency remains low as node and core counts scale —1.2 μs. Highest real message per adapter: each PCIe® x16 adapter drives 26 million messages per second. Excellent communications/ computation overlap among nodes in a cluster.
  • High Efficiency. InfiniBand allows reliable protocols like Remote Direct Memory Access (RDMA) communication to occur between interconnected hosts, thereby increasing efficiency.
  • Fabric Consolidation and Energy Savings. InfiniBand can consolidate networking, clustering, and storage data over a single fabric, which significantly lowers overall power, real estate, and management overhead in data centers. Enhanced Quality of Service (QoS) capabilities support running and managing multiple workloads and traffic classes.

  • Data Integrity and Reliability. InfiniBand provides the highest levels of data integrity by performing Cyclic Redundancy Checks (CRCs) at each fabric hop and end-to-end across the fabric to avoid data corruption. To meet the needs of mission critical applications and high levels of availability, InfiniBand provides fully redundant and lossless I/O fabrics with automatic failover path and link layer multi-paths.
